Cable Length And Flexibility

While balancing signal integrity and workspace layout, picking the right USB C cable length means more than just reaching from interface to computer-it’s about maintaining clean audio transfer without power hiccups or latency spikes. You’ll typically choose between 3-foot (0.9 m) and 6.6-foot (2 m) cables. A 6-foot (1.8 m) option usually hits the sweet spot-enough reach for desktop setups while preserving signal quality. Longer cables over 6 feet can cause latency or power loss, especially with high-res audio or charging. Shorter 5-inch cables work great when you’re recording on the go, offering tight, portable connections. Look for flexible jackets, whether PVC or nylon braid-they handle over 3,000 bend cycles, so twisting and packing won’t kill them fast. Stiff cables cramp your workflow; flexible ones move with your gear, staying reliable through daily use.

Data Transfer Speed Needs

If you’re recording a podcast, tracking a band, or streaming live with high-track counts, speed matters-USB 2.0 cables handle up to 480 Mbps and work fine for basic stereo recording, but they’ll struggle with 24-bit/96kHz multitrack sessions or low-latency monitoring. You’ll want USB 3.0 or higher, supporting 5 Gbps, to keep large channel counts and high sample rates running smoothly. Real-world testers noticed fewer dropouts and tighter monitoring when using USB 3.2 Gen 1 cables with 18-input interfaces. For future-proofing or heavy setups, Gen 2×2 cables offer up to 20 Gbps, ensuring seamless transfers even with high-resolution files. Match your cable’s bandwidth to your interface’s throughput-you won’t gain performance if the cable’s max speed limits the connection. Fast, stable data flow means cleaner sessions, especially when streaming or layering multiple tracks. Speed isn’t overkill-it’s reliability.

Power Delivery Requirements

When your audio interface demands stable bus power, skipping on cable specs can lead to dropped sessions or unstable performance-so make sure the USB-C cable you pick supports at least 60W Power Delivery (5A/20V), especially if you’re powering high-draw interfaces like the Apollo x6 or MOTU 8M. If you’re using a bus-powered setup, choose cables with embedded E-marker chips; they safely handle 100W+ and prevent overheating. Without one, passive cables max out at 60W, which might not cut it for demanding gear. Remember, Power Delivery depends on both the cable and your power source-your laptop or adapter must supply enough wattage. For mobile recording or live sessions, go for a cable that maintains consistent power, minimizing dropouts. Testers found that marked, 5A-rated cables kept interfaces locked and stable, even during long takes. Don’t risk glitches-match your cable’s PD rating to your interface’s needs.

Do All USB-C Cables Support Audio Interface Data Transfer?

No, not all USB-C cables support audio interface data transfer-you need ones that handle USB 2.0 or higher data speeds. Cheap or charge-only cables lack data lines, so they won’t work. Pick certified USB-IF cables with 480 Mbps transfer rates or better, like Anker PowerLine or Cable Matters USB-C to USB-C, and you’ll get stable, low-latency performance, just like testers found in pro studio setups.

Can Damaged USB-C Cables Cause Audio Dropouts or Glitches?

Yeah, damaged USB-C cables can definitely cause audio dropouts or glitches, especially in live streaming or recording. Frayed wires, bent connectors, or internal breaks disrupt data flow, leading to latency, static, or total signal loss. Testers report intermittent disconnects even with minor casing damage. You need a solid connection for 24-bit/96kHz audio streams, so replace any cable showing wear. Don’t risk a failed take-swap it out fast.
